Cedar siding installation services involve attaching cedar wood panels or planks to the exterior of a property to enhance its appearance and provide a protective barrier. These services typically include preparing the existing surface, measuring and cutting the cedar materials to fit the structure, and securely fastening the siding to ensure durability. Professionals may also handle finishing touches such as sealing and painting to improve longevity and aesthetic appeal. Proper installation is essential to ensure the siding performs effectively in shielding the building from weather elements and maintaining its visual appeal over time.
One of the primary issues cedar siding installation helps address is protecting a building from moisture infiltration, which can lead to structural damage and mold growth. Cedar siding acts as a weather-resistant barrier, preventing rain, snow, and wind from penetrating the walls. Additionally, it helps improve insulation, contributing to energy efficiency by reducing heat transfer. Properly installed cedar siding can also prevent issues like warping, rotting, or pest intrusion, which are common concerns with poorly maintained or outdated exterior cladding.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Washington County, RI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- Cedar siding materials typically range from $3 to $7 per square foot, depending on the grade and style selected. For an average 1,500-square-foot home, material costs can vary from $4,500 to $10,500.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or prices generally f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. For a standard-sized home, total labor costs might range from $3,000 to $7,500. Factors such as complexity and accessibility can influence overall labor charges.
Additional Costs - Expenses for prep work, such as removing old siding or repairing damaged surfaces, can add $1,000 to $3,000. These costs vary based on the project's scope and existing condition of the walls.
Project Total - Overall costs for cedar siding installation can range from $7,500 to $21,000 for an average home. Exact prices depend on material choices, project size, and local contractor rates in Washington County, RI and n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of cedar siding? Cedar siding offers natural durability, attractive appearance, and good insulation properties, making it a popular choice for many homeowners.
How long does cedar siding installation typically take? The duration of installation varies based on the size and complexity of the project, but local contractors can provide estimates during consultation.
What preparation is needed before cedar siding installation? Proper site preparation, including surface cleaning and framing inspection, is essential and should be handled by experienced service providers.
Can cedar siding be painted or stained? Yes, cedar siding can be painted or stained to enhance appearance and protect the wood, with professionals able to recommend suitable finishes.
How should I maintain cedar siding after installation? Regular inspections, cleaning, and timely staining or sealing help preserve cedar siding’s appearance and longevity, with guidance available from local siding specialists.
